Here's one way to think about how fast electric vehicles are eroding China's oil demand: Imagine France just stopped using the stuff entirely.
EVs displaced China's oil consumption to the tune of 1.5 million barrels a day in the second quarter, according to the International Energy Agency-1.5% of global demand, roughly France's share.
China, the biggest oil importer, weathered disruption in Middle Eastern flows thanks to gargantuan stockpiles and energy-conservation measures. But the world's largest EV fleet also helped. Sinopec, China's biggest fuel refiner, said demand for refined products fell 8.6% in the first half of 2026, due partly to EVs. The market impact is just beginning.
Most cars hitting China's roads now have batteries, but it will take decades for internal combustion engines, which are still entering the fleet, to be replaced. EVs, including plug-in hybrids, accounted for about 13% of China's cars at the end of 2025, the IEA says. China's government in July set a target of 30% of all vehicles by 2030.
Passenger vehicles have petroleum in the crosshairs. When it comes to diesel-burning trucks, the shift is earlier-stage, but unfolding startlingly fast.
"Every quarter of data that we get, I'm surprised," said Felipe Rodriguez, a heavy-vehicle expert at the nonprofit International Council on Clean Transportation.
In 2021, around 10,500 electric heavy trucks were sold in China-nearly the entire global market for this category, but not many relative to the millions of trucks on the road. Back then, the largest vehicles were consigned to the "hard to electrify" bucket. They need huge batteries, which need huge charging capacity. Liquefied natural gas, not batteries, was supplanting diesel.
But batteries improved, and the timesaving practice of battery swapping went from novelty to mainstream. Subsidies and penalties overcame corporate hesitancy. Charging stations with town-sized electricity requirements were feasible in a country where power demand was already growing fast.
The result: Sales of electric heavy trucks exceeded 230,000 last year, nearly 30% of overall sales, and their share reached 44% in June, ICCT says. They make up 4% of China's fleet, according to official data.
Exactly how much diesel those trucks are already displacing depends on how far they are driven, and whether they augment or replace existing vehicle fleets. Rodriguez's back-of-an-envelope estimate for avoided consumption (there are more of these lower down in the newsletter) is anywhere between 3.6 million and 11.6 million gallons a day, assuming a one-for-one substitution of battery trucks for diesel ones.
That would equate to between 86,000 barrels and 276,000 barrels of oil, assuming you could turn the whole barrel into diesel, which you can't (forgive the crude math). At the top end that's below 2% of China's oil consumption before the Iran war.
Rodriguez thinks the growth must stutter eventually. It is concentrated in short routes, such as between-factory round trips; most diesel is burned on long journeys where charging infrastructure is lagging. The government recently set a target to set up nearly 19,000 miles of zero-carbon trucking corridors to overcome the long-haul problem.
Meanwhile, other diesel-powered machines are electrifying, from forklifts to wheel loaders. Some 42 electric cargo ships were plying China's waterways last year-well below 0.1% of the market, ICCT says, but up from six vessels in 2023.
For Emma Li, an analyst at research firm Vortexa, the diesel switch-over is another reason to think China's oil demand won't recover to 2025 levels, even as refiners produce more petrochemicals to compensate for declining fuel sales.
The impact of EVs on diesel demand "will be even greater than the impact on gasoline," she said.
How much oil will China be consuming in 2030? 2040? Your guess is as good as mine. But if its economy already looks relatively insulated, give it time. Come the next crisis, such a large oil stockpile might even look like overkill.

How rapidly are China's EVs sapping oil demand?
The IEA pegs the amount displaced by EVs at 1.5 million barrels a day in the second quarter, compared with less than 900,000 barrels a year earlier. The Centre for Research on Energy and Clean Air has an estimate of 19 million tons of oil across the quarter, which works out roughly the same. Kpler says 1.35 million barrels a day, including some diesel displacement by LNG trucks.
These calculations inevitably involve some simplifying assumptions. One option is to start with sales data, assume that new EVs replace similar vehicles burning gasoline or diesel, then plug in numbers for distance traveled and fuel efficiency.
The chart above comes from Rogan Quinn at Rhodium Group, who instead started with data on the electricity consumption of China's EV chargers (read more about his methodology here). That produced a rough estimate north of 2 million barrels a day.
